roofing is known to be among the least expensive types of roof material readily available in the market today. More frequently utilized on business structures, aluminum roof is likewise anticipated to be popular amongst property owners given that it is also understood to be an energy saver. Aluminum has actually been known to show heat. Some aluminum roofing materials actually have heat saving chips, suggesting you can really cut down a considerable amount on your energy bills!
leakages and roofing failures can damage havoc on homes and can cost you an unthinkable quantity of cash if your house is not guaranteed. Aluminum roofing naturally does not rust and does not require the costly paint systems to avoid rusting.
Your home insurance would probably go down when you have aluminum roofing given that it's virtually fire-resistant. Generally steel or aluminum roof systems comes with a 50-year guarantee. That is why aluminum roofing is a clever choice for your business or home.

Flat roofing systems are a fantastic method to keep a building safe from water. Understanding exactly what to do with a flat roof will ensure you have a working roofing system that will last a very long time.
They may look great, and are extremely typical, flat roofing systems do require regular maintenance and in-depth repair in order to successfully avoid water seepage. correctly, you'll more than happy with your flat roofing for a long time.
Flat roofs aren't as glamorous and/or popular as its more recent equivalents, such as tile, slate, or copper roofings. They are simply as important and require even more attention. In order to avoid discarding money on short-term repairs, you should understand exactly how flat roofing system systems are designed, the numerous kinds of flat roofings that are offered, and the significance of routine inspection and upkeep.
A flat roof system works by offering a waterproof membrane over a building. It includes several layers of hydrophobic materials that is placed over a structural deck with a vapor barrier that is typically placed between roofing system membrane.
Flashing, or thin strips of product such as copper, intersect with the membrane and the other building components to avoid water seepage. The water is then directed to drains, downspouts, and seamless gutters by the roofing's minor pitch.
There are four most common kinds of flat roofing system systems. Listed in order of increasing sturdiness and cost, they are: roll asphalt, single-ply membrane, built-up or multiple-ply, and flat-seamed metal. They can range anywhere from as low as $2 per square foot for roll asphalt or single-ply roofing that is used over and existing roof, to $20 per square foot or more for new metal roofing systems.
Used because the 1890s, asphalt roll roofing typically consists of one layer of asphalt-saturated organic or fiberglass base felts that are applied over roofing system felt with nails and cold asphalt cement and usually covered with a granular mineral surface area. The joints are generally covered over with a roof compound. It can last about 10 years.
Single-ply membrane roof is the most recent type of roof material. It is typically utilized to replace multiple-ply roofs. 10 to 12 year guarantees are typical, but correct installation is vital and upkeep is still required.
Built-up or multiple-ply roofing, also known as BUR, is made from overlapping rolls of saturated or covered felts or mats that are interspersed with layers of bitumen and emerged with a granular roofing ballast, tile, or sheet pavers that are used to secure the underlying products from the weather condition. BURs are developed to last 10 to 30 years, which depends on the materials utilized.
Ballast, or aggregate, of crushed stone or water-worn gravel is embedded in a finish of asphalt or coal tar. Because the ballast or tile pavers cover the membrane, it makes checking and maintaining the seams of the roof difficult.
Last but not least, flat-seamed roofings have been utilized given that the 19 th century. Made from small pieces of sheet metal soldered flush at the joints, it can last numerous decades depending on the quality of the direct exposure, product, and maintenance to the components.
Galvanized metal does need regular painting in order to prevent deterioration and split seams require to be resoldered. Other metal surface areas, such as copper, can end up being pitted and pinholed from acid raid and typically requires replacing. Today copper, lead-coated copper, and terne-coated stainless-steel are preferred as lasting flat roofs.
